## Releases

Fixturely releases are cut from the main branch after review approval. Each tagged release is built in a clean environment, and the resulting package is signed before upload. Reviewers should confirm that the tag, the changelog entry, and the signed artifact all match before approving the publish step. Unsigned artifacts are rejected by the registry, so a mismatch here usually means the build ran outside the pipeline. To verify a release artifact locally, use the current release signing key shown below.

deploy key for kahag-kagaf: bky9_uLYdkfG6Z

Ticket #FAC — Lost-badge procedure, Brindmore Quay reception. If a staff member reports a badge lost, deactivate it in the panel immediately, log the report, and issue a day pass from the drawer. Day passes expire at midnight. Escort contractors regardless. Until the replacement badge arrives, staff may use the temporary door code below at the main turnstile.

door code, tajof-kageg: bdg-QVDCE-3

## Tuning

The receipt mailer (Almsgate) batches donation receipts and sends through the Thornquay relay. On-call: if the queue backs up, resist the urge to crank batch size — the relay rate-limits per connection, and bigger batches just mean bigger retries. Scale worker count first, then shorten the flush interval. Dedupe window must stay longer than the retry horizon or donors get duplicate receipts, which generates tickets. All knobs live in one place and are read at worker start. Current production values follow.

tuning table, kajop-yafof:
QUOTAS = {
    "wenath": 10,
    "ulaael": 5,
}